Brush removal services involve clearing overgrown or unwanted vegetation, including shrubs, small trees, and dense underbrush, from residential or commercial properties. This process typically includes trimming, cutting, and removing brush to create a cleaner, more accessible outdoor space. Professionals use specialized tools and equipment to safely and efficiently clear areas, ensuring that the property looks well-maintained and that potential hazards are minimized. Whether for aesthetic reasons or to prepare a yard for landscaping projects, brush removal helps homeowners achieve a tidy and organized outdoor environment.

Many property owners turn to brush removal services to address specific problems caused by overgrown vegetation. Excess brush can block views, hinder access to certain parts of a yard, or create hiding spots for pests and wildlife. Overgrown areas can also pose fire risks, especially during dry seasons, by providing fuel for wildfires. Additionally, unmanaged brush can make outdoor spaces feel cluttered and uninviting, reducing the overall appeal of a property. Local contractors can help mitigate these issues by providing thorough brush clearing that enhances safety and visual appeal.

Brush removal is often necessary on properties that have experienced neglect or natural growth that has become unmanageable. This includes residential yards that have been left to grow wild, vacant lots awaiting development, or properties recovering from storms or other events that have caused debris buildup. It is also common for homeowners preparing their land for new landscaping, fencing, or construction projects to seek professional brush removal. These services are suitable for various property types, including suburban homes, mountain cabins, small farms, and commercial spaces that need to maintain a neat appearance or improve safety.

The overview below groups typical Brush Removal proj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Summit County, CO.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Brush Removal - Typical costs for removing light to moderate brush in local yards range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the size and density of the area.

Medium-Sized Projects - Larger jobs involving extensive overgrowth or multiple areas can range from $600-$1,500. These projects are common for properties needing significant clearing or ongoing maintenance.

Large or Complex Jobs - Very extensive brush removal, such as large lots or hillside clearings, can reach $1,500-$3,500 or more. Fewer projects push into this higher tier, often requiring specialized equipment or multiple days of work.

Full Property or Land Clearing - Complete clearing of large properties can cost $3,500-$10,000+ depending on size and complexity. These larger projects are less frequent and typically involve detailed planning and multiple service providers.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of brush removal services are available? Local contractors offer a range of services including clearing overgrown fields, removing invasive plants, and managing brush piles to help maintain your property.

How can brush removal improve my property? Clearing brush can enhance curb appeal, prevent fire hazards, and create more usable outdoor space for activities or landscaping projects.

What equipment do service providers typically use for brush removal? Professionals often use chainsaws, brush cutters, and mulching equipment to efficiently clear and manage brush on various property sizes.

Are there specific times of year when brush removal is most effective? Many contractors recommend scheduling brush removal during the dormant season or when vegetation is less active for optimal results.
